• 締切済み

AccessのVBAについて

Access2002を使っています。 次の状態になっています。    \AA\果物.mdb \BB\料理.mdb AAとBBのそれぞれのフォルダーに「果物」と「料理」のAccessが作られています。 現在、「料理」を開いて作業をしていて、「果物」の中の「在庫記録」というフォームを通して「在庫」というテーブルに、データを書き込みたいと考えています。 「料理」から「果物」の「在庫記録」というフォームを開く方法(VBAの記載方法)がわかりません。 教えてください。

みんなの回答

  • dr-9
  • ベストアンサー率47% (24/51)
回答No.1

> 現在、「料理」を開いて作業をしていて、「果物」の中の「在庫記録」というフォームを通して「在庫」というテーブルに、データを書き込みたいと考えています。 開いているmdb側のフォームは開けますが、他のmdbの中にあるフォームは基本的に開けないと思います。(そういった使い方を行なった事が有りません^_^;)もし連携する頻度の高いmdbがある場合は、いっそ同じmdbにまとめてはどうでしょうか? たまたま一部だけ同じフォームを使いたいと言う事であれば、必要なフォームをインポートし、テーブルにリンクテーブルを(同じ名前で)作成すれば良いのではないかと思います。

Star-X
質問者

お礼

ありがとうございました。 そうですね。リンクする方法を考えます。

関連するQ&A

専門家に質問してみよう